Why Choose Lithium Batteries?

  • High Energy Density
  • Lithium batteries boast a high energy density compared to other types of batteries. This means they can store more energy in a smaller space, allowing e-bikes to achieve longer ranges without significantly increasing weight. Riders can enjoy a more extended period of use, making trips and commutes more convenient.

  • Lightweight Design
  • Another significant advantage of lithium batteries is their lightweight nature. E-bike users benefit from a battery that doesn’t add considerable weight to their ride, as heavy batteries can impact the overall handling and maneuverability. A lighter battery also allows for more efficient pedaling, which is especially useful when traveling uphill.

  • Long Lifespan
  • Lithium batteries are designed to last. With proper care and use, they can have a lifespan of several years, often exceeding 1,000 charge cycles. This longevity translates to lower costs over time, as users won’t need to replace their batteries as frequently as those using other types.

    Types of Lithium Batteries for E-Bikes

  • Lithium-Ion Batteries
  • Lithium-ion batteries are the most common type found in e-bikes. They offer a good balance of performance, cost, and lifespans, making them a popular choice among manufacturers and consumers alike. They are available in various configurations and capacities, allowing riders to find a suitable option for their specific needs.

  • Lithium Polymer Batteries
  • Lithium polymer (LiPo) batteries are another alternative, known for their lighter weight and flexibility in shape. They can efficiently meet the design specifications of many e-bike models. However, LiPo batteries can be more sensitive to temperature extremes and require additional monitoring for safety.

  • Lithium Iron Phosphate Batteries
  • Lithium iron phosphate (LiFePO4) batteries excel in safety and thermal stability, making them an excellent choice for those worried about battery fires and overheating. While they may be heavier and have a slightly lower energy density compared to Li-ion batteries, their long lifespan and safety features make them appealing.

    Tips for Battery Maintenance

    Maintaining your lithium battery will optimize performance and extend its lifespan. Here are some practical tips for caring for your e-bike battery:

  • Keep It Charged
  • Lithium batteries work best when they are kept between 20% and 80% charge. Avoid fully discharging the battery too often, as this can reduce overall lifespan. Conversely, consistently keeping it at 100% charge can also negatively impact longevity.

  • Proper Storage
  • If you plan to leave your e-bike unused for an extended period, store the battery in a cool, dry place, ideally at around 50% charge. Storing batteries in high temperatures or completely discharged can lead to permanent damage.

  • Use the Right Charger
  • Always use the manufacturer-specific charger recommended for your e-bike battery. Using the wrong charger can lead to overcharging, overheating, or other issues, potentially damaging the battery.

  • Temperature Awareness
  • Lithium batteries perform best at moderate temperatures. Extreme cold or heat can hinder their ability to retain a charge and may pose safety risks. Avoid exposing the battery to harsh environmental conditions whenever possible.
